Is It Possible to Remove a Congenital Hairy Nevus? Price? (photo)

I have a 4inch long x 2inch wide congenital hairy nevus on the inside of my upper right arm. It's very large and looks like it has dozens of small beauty marks inside it. What would the process of removing it include and how much would it cost? Thank you!

A: Congenital Hairy Nevi are usually removed in a series of excisions.

Removing this congenital hairy nevus would probably be best done in a series of excisions under local anesthesia.  Probably about 3 surgeries @ $1000 each.  Sincerely,

Shave the Mole or Remove It All by a Plastic Surgeon? (photo)

Hi, I have a mole that is located on my left cheek right above the mustache end. This mole is about to be removed by a plastic surgeon.I know I am going to have a scar and I have been researching the mole removal procedures and it seems this is the procedure that will leave the biggest scar out of all the other procedures. So now I am reluctant to remove the mole using this method and I am thinking about shaving the mole and have less scar? So what do you doctors think? shave it or remove it?

A: Dark moles are usually best excised and sutured up.

Your mole will most likely look the best with an excision with dermabrasion of the edges and a couple of tiny sutures followed by a light dermabrasion of the scar about 6 weeks later.  Sincerely,

Options for Removing a Flat Mole on my Eyelid?

I would like to get my mole removed but without a big damage on my face. What are my mole removal options? thanks for your suggestion!

A: Dark flat moles on the eyelid do best with excision and dermabrasion.

I would excise the mole and dermabrade the edges to give the best cosmetic results.  Cost is estimated at $500 under local anesthesia with no down time and is easy to undergo.  Sincerely,
